WebPart of the law stated that no children under nine years of age could work and it limited the working hours to 9-12 hours per day depending on your age. Children also had to attend school for a couple hours a day and could not work any overnight shifts. The employers also had to provide documentation for each child stating their age. WebThe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A) sets wage, hours worked, and safety requirements for minors (individuals under age 18) working in jobs covered by the statute. The rules vary depending upon the particular age of the minor and the particular job involved. Parental exemption: … Web28 feb. 2024 · There are break laws for minors under 16 years. A 14 or 15-year-old must be permitted a one (1) hour cumulative rest period for eight (8) consecutive hours worked or a 30 minute rest period for five (5) consecutive hours worked.
